/** Collects MathJax's injected stylesheets for inclusion in shadow DOMs and
|
||||
* the export HTML. Targets `MJX-` prefixed IDs to avoid capturing unrelated
|
||||
* theme stylesheets that Obsidian injects into the document head. */
|
||||
/** Collects MathJax's CSS for inclusion in shadow DOMs and the export HTML.
|
||||
*
|
||||
* This has to check three sources, and missing any one causes specific
|
||||
* glyphs to render as blank/invisible while everything else looks fine —
|
||||
* confirmed directly: `mjx-c2135` (aleph) paints correctly in native reading
|
||||
* view, yet is absent from every `<style>` tag's `.textContent` in `<head>`.
|
||||
* That combination is only possible if a rule is active in the live CSSOM
|
||||
* without ever having been written into any tag's source text — which
|
||||
* happens two ways in a browser, and MathJax's `adaptiveCSS` mode could
|
||||
* plausibly use either:
|
||||
*
|
||||
* 1. `style[id^='MJX-']`'s `.textContent` — the static, always-present
|
||||
* `@font-face` declarations (all ~20 font variants) plus whatever common
|
||||
* characters (digits, basic operators, italic variables) were part of
|
||||
* the tag's original parsed text.
|
||||
* 2. That SAME tag's live `.sheet.cssRules` — if new per-glyph rules are
|
||||
* added via `CSSStyleSheet.insertRule()`, they mutate the live sheet
|
||||
* immediately but never touch `.textContent`. `cssRules` is a strict
|
||||
* superset of what `.textContent` shows, so reading it directly makes
|
||||
* source #1 redundant whenever `.sheet` is accessible — kept as a
|
||||
* fallback only for the rare case a sheet can't be reached.
|
||||
* 3. `document.adoptedStyleSheets` — Constructable Stylesheets registered
|
||||
* with no corresponding `<style>` DOM node at all, so no amount of
|
||||
* `querySelectorAll('style')` could ever see them regardless of which
|
||||
* property is read.
|
||||
*
|
||||
* Every previous capture here only checked source #1's `.textContent`,
|
||||
* which is why specific glyph families were silently and permanently
|
||||
* missing no matter how long anything was awaited beforehand — this was
|
||||
* never a timing problem, it was reading the wrong property. */
